CONTINENTAL MINING EXPLORATION LIMITED
PAPAONGA LAKE AREA
RED LAKE MINING DIVISION
KENORA DISTRICT. ONTARIO
MHMO:
This holding of 30 claims for the purpose of assessment work by diamond drilling has been divided into two groups of 12 claims and 18 claims.
The attached pertains to the "East Block" of 12 claims, for a credit of 163 days per claim.

Banded iroiformation
DESCRIPTION
Casing; 16. O* water16.0 — 66.0 mud, sand fe boulders
66.0 - 231 Light grey, very slight green tingFine grained argillaceous. Uniform, thinlybedded. Numerous thin beds of siliceous mater ial from calling card thickness to 1^16 inchparallel to bedding planes. 40 to 60 degreesto core. Some chloritization.231.0 - 327.0 Well sheared parallel to bedd ing quite chloritic. 35 to 50 degrees tov^core.261.5 - 299. S Bedding crenulated . Very chlor itic i (chlorite schist) occasional small blebof very thin stringer of pyrite. Some placesin the form of encrustations on slip faces*299.3 - 300.5 Bull quartz - chlorite schist atcontacts. No sulphides in quartz.327.0 - 342.0 Numerous small vugs up to Jwelongated parallel to bedding.342.0 - 361.0 As section 66.0 - 231.0
Thinly bedded magnetite, silica and chloriticmaterial. Beds vary in thickness from callingcard thickness to several inches. Chloriticmaterial diminishes and is not very evidentbeyond 433.0. Several sections from 2 to 6inch heavily mineralized with pyrite.
